In person intake/consultation to go over the (7) powers of Limited Conservatorship, and the Duties of the Conservator.
The process after we file the documents:
We file the forms by giving the original and the copies to the clerk. The clerk will issue a case number and a court date, and stamp the forms. The clerk will keep the original and return the copies . (1) copy for the perspective conservator, the other copies for the adult, their relatives, and the regional center.

Gayle Gordon is the Chief Executive Officer of Empower Training Institute (ETI), a human services organization dedicated to advocacy, prevention, intervention, and family enrichment. Guided by the motto "We train to Empower," ETI offers training and workshops that support families across Los Angeles County, in partnership with a wide network of community-based organizations and agencies.
Gayle is an accomplished advocate, author, and trainer, with a distinguished career that spans decades in public service. A proud retiree of both the County of Los Angeles and the Los Angeles Unified School District, she brings deep experience in education, community empowerment, and human development.
She holds a Master of Arts in Education from the Graduate School of Education and Psychology at Pepperdine University, and also earned a Designated Subjects Credential from the California Commission on Teacher Credentialing.
Throughout her career, Gayle has been a passionate leader in facilitating workshops and trainings using diverse learning modalities. She has presented across the Los Angeles Community College District, including West Los Angeles College, Southwest College, El Camino College, Los Angeles Trade Technical College, and Rio Hondo College. Since 2005, she has also provided impactful programs and instruction for Los Angeles Unified School District’s staff, students, and families.
In addition to her professional work, Gayle has consistently volunteered and collaborated with community-based organizations to further her mission of holistic empowerment. She is known for her visionary approach and her unwavering dedication to providing individuals and families with the knowledge and tools to thrive.
